The international tournaments/sporting events that Australia or an Australian city is bidding to host, planning to bid to host, or confirmed to host off the top of my head are:

-2023 women’s FIFA WC (confirmed, with NZ)
-2032 Olympics/Paralympics, Brisbane (confirmed)
-2027 men’s Rugby World Cup (maybe 2031?)
-2030/2034 men’s FIFA WC (with Indonesia?)
-2026/2030 Commonwealth Games, (Western) Sydney

Stadium Australia would be used in 4 of these, possibly even as part of Brisbane 2032 for the football, like venues outside Sydney were used in 2000.
